Cassandra and Weaviate Enterprise Cloud compete in the database solutions market. While Cassandra offers robust performance for large-scale databases, Weaviate Enterprise Cloud distinguishes itself with advanced AI-driven capabilities.
Features: Cassandra offers fault-tolerance, vast scalability, and rapid write operations. These features cater to sizable deployments. Weaviate Enterprise Cloud supports semantic search, vector embeddings, and intuitive data indexing, making it attractive for businesses with AI interests.
Ease of Deployment and Customer Service: Cassandra's deployment demands expertise and relies on community support, posing challenges for some businesses. Weaviate Enterprise Cloud provides an easier deployment with full enterprise-level support, giving it notable accessibility.
Pricing and ROI: Cassandra's open-source model yields lower initial expenses with promising ROI due to its scalability. Weaviate Enterprise Cloud involves higher initial pricing but offers potential long-term ROI through its advanced AI features, aiding in deeper business insights.
Cassandra is a distributed and scalable database management system used for real-time data processing.
It is highly valued for its ability to handle large amounts of data, scalability, high availability, fault tolerance, and flexible data model.
It is commonly used in finance, e-commerce, and social media industries.
